Use your deep C++ skills on Windows and MacOS to build an amazing open source developer experience with Multipass, the workstation mini-cloud at your fingertips which provides Ubuntu and appliance VMs on demand for build, test and prototyping.

The Multipass team is hiring a Software Engineer to join our distributed team. We greatly value quality in our code, and great user experience.

Multipass is published for macOS, Windows, and also Linux. Think of it as a workstation mini-cloud. At its simplest you can simply say multipass launch and you will get a new VM on your workstation.

You can feed that VM data, just as you would on a public cloud like AWS, Azure or GCP.

The goal is not to be a full cloud of course. The goal is to give developers a local cloud on their workstation, which they can use to run builds in the background, or to try cloud appliances, or to test their own cloud deployments and cloud-init scripts, free of charge.

People sometimes use it as a build farm on a shared server, for example.
